RK3399平台开发系列讲解(高速设备驱动篇)6.54、PCIe对PCI配置空间的扩展

简介: RK3399平台开发系列讲解(高速设备驱动篇)6.54、PCIe对PCI配置空间的扩展

1676038129889.jpg


随着网络设备对带宽,灵活性与性能的要求升高,PCIe标准应运而生。


一、PCI配置空间

1675934886955.jpg

二、PCIe配置空间


PCIe在这个基础上将配置空间扩展到了4KB,还进行了功能的扩展,比如CapabilityPower ManagementMSI中断等:

1675934905442.jpg


相关文章
|
数据可视化 BI
探索ERP系统的移动端应用与移动办公解决方案
探索ERP系统的移动端应用与移动办公解决方案
623 2
|
11月前
|
网络安全
Xshell7连接Debian12系统,中文显示乱码,解决办法一览!
在使用Xshell 7连接Debian 12时,中文乱码通常由字符编码或字体设置不当引起。解决方法包括:1) 设置Xshell编码为UTF-8;2) 配置支持中文字体(如Microsoft YaHei);3) 调整Debian 12的Locale配置,确保支持zh_CN.UTF-8;4) 检查SSH服务端配置。完成设置后,重新连接并验证中文显示是否正常。注意字体优先级及系统兼容性,必要时调整环境变量或权限设置。
708 3
|
传感器
stm32f407探索者开发板(二十二)——通用定时器基本原理讲解
stm32f407探索者开发板(二十二)——通用定时器基本原理讲解
1675 0
|
存储 Ubuntu Linux
linux系统中固化和更新uboot、zImage和dtb方法(经典)
linux系统中固化和更新uboot、zImage和dtb方法(经典)
2265 0
|
消息中间件 安全 Python
Python日志管理之Loguru
Python日志管理之Loguru
|
网络协议 Linux 存储
深入理解Linux网络——TCP连接建立过程(三次握手源码详解)
一、相关实际问题 1. 为什么服务端程序都需要先listen一下 2. 半连接队列和全连接队列长度如何确定 3. “Cannot assign requested address”这个报错是怎么回事 4. 一个客户端端口可以同时用在两条连接上吗 5. 服务端半/全连接队列满了会怎么样 6. 新连接的soket内核对象是什么时候建立的 7. 建立一条TCP连接需要消耗多长时间 8. 服务器负载很正常,但是CPU被打到底了时怎么回事
|
SQL 存储 人工智能
Google BigQuery深度解析:云端大数据分析服务的威力
【4月更文挑战第8天】本文是关于Google Cloud Platform的BigQuery在大数据和云技术领域的应用分析。BigQuery的核心特性包括无服务器、全托管架构,实现高性能的超大规模并行处理,并严格遵循安全与合规标准。在实战应用中,它用于数据湖分析、机器学习与AI,以及实时数据分析与BI。BigQuery的极致性能、易用性和与GCP生态的整合,使其成为云端大数据分析的强大工具,适用于各种行业场景,帮助企业释放数据价值。作者将持续分享相关技巧和最佳实践。
1852 0
|
存储 固态存储 安全
阿里云8核8G、8核16G、8核32G、8核64G等8核CPU云服务器收费标准与活动价格参考
阿里云8核CPU云服务器多少钱?一般来说企业用户选择8核8G和8核16G配置比较多,企业用户通常会选择8核16G以上,例如8核32G、8核64G等。我们在实际购买中会发现,相同cpu核数的云服务器,还有不同的云服务器实例可选,价格差别也比较大,今天小编整理一份阿里云服务器8核CPU活动价格表,以供参考:
3040 0
阿里云8核8G、8核16G、8核32G、8核64G等8核CPU云服务器收费标准与活动价格参考
|
缓存 监控 Linux
Linux系统的tty架构及UART驱动详解
Linux系统的tty架构及UART驱动详解
2655 0
【UCIe】UCIe PHY LSM 介绍2
【UCIe】UCIe PHY LSM 介绍
713 1